Group Cohesiveness
the extent to which members of a group are attracted to each other and motivated to stay in the group, affecting the group's overall performance.
Intergroup Conflicts
Disputes or disagreements that occur between different groups or teams, often resulting from competition for resources or differences in objectives.
Group Loyalty
is the commitment and strong emotional attachment members feel towards their group, often prioritizing group goals over personal ones.
Functional Conflict
Conflict that is constructive and encourages diversity of thought, leading to improved decision-making and innovative solutions within an organization.
